Understanding Pond / Fountain Pump Energy Costs in San Diego, CA

In a major metro like San Diego, electricity demand is high and rates reflect the cost of maintaining infrastructure for 1.4 million residents. Running a low-draw appliance like the Pond / Fountain Pump (100W) at San Diego's rate of 28.8¢/kWh costs approximately $86 per year — $47 more than the national average of $39.

Electricity in San Diego is significantly more expensive than the national average — 122% higher. For a Pond / Fountain Pump used 12 hours per day, this rate premium adds up to $47 in extra annual costs. Energy-efficient models and usage habits have an outsized impact in high-rate markets like this.
